Italy St. Vigilius church, Italy
This atmospheric drone shot captures St. Vigilius Church (Kirche St. Vigil am Joch) sitting proudly on a sunlit hilltop above the St. Vigil mountain plateau in South Tyrol, Italy. Surrounded by dense forests and dramatic mountain ridges, the tiny stone church feels isolated and timeless. In autumn, when the larch trees glow in warm gold, the entire landscape turns into a painterly scene with soft light spilling over the slopes and valleys. From this viewpoint, you can also see far into the distant Dolomite mountain silhouettes—an incredible blend of history and alpine beauty.
Photography Tips
Golden hour is the best time here. The low morning or evening sun illuminates the hilltop and the larches while casting deep shadows into the surrounding forest—creating the perfect contrast for drone shots. Position your drone slightly lower instead of straight overhead to give the church more depth against the valley backdrop. If conditions allow, fly a bit further back to incorporate the overlapping mountain layers; they add scale and atmosphere. Using manual exposure helps keep the sky from blowing out, especially with strong backlight.
Travel Information
St. Vigilius Church is located near the top of the Vigiljoch and can be reached either by hiking or by taking the cable car from Lana. From the mountain station, it’s an easy and scenic walk with panoramic views all around. The area is perfect for slow-paced exploration, offering hiking trails, mountain huts, and beautiful autumn landscapes. If you're visiting during fall, expect cooler temperatures but stunning colors—South Tyrol’s larch forests are at their best.
